Comparing EE & CS: Which Major is Right for You?

  • Thread starter Thread starter avant-garde
  • Start date Start date
  • Tags Tags
    Cs Ee Stuck
AI Thread Summary
The discussion revolves around choosing between Computer Science (CS) and Electrical Engineering (EE) as majors. The individual expresses a preference for programming and problem-solving but is concerned about the theoretical nature of CS and its limited career flexibility. In contrast, EE is viewed as diverse with strong job prospects across various industries, though it is perceived as challenging. Key considerations include the intellectual rigor of each field, potential salaries, future job opportunities, and entrepreneurial prospects. The recommendation leans towards pursuing EE while also incorporating relevant CS courses to enhance skills and career options.
avant-garde
Messages
195
Reaction score
0
Hi, I am torn between these two majors that I will absolutely love. Here are the basics:

CS: I think that I would enjoy programming (although at this point, all I really know is a little java), and I like solving puzzles. However, I think that CS might be a little too theoretical for me; also, from what I heard, once you major in CS, you can't really go into other fields of engineering, so career prospects and protection from layoffs are limited.

EE: From what I heard, this field is very varied (EE can work for aerospace, biomedical companies, IT, energy, etc...), so you will always have a 'job', and can easily find your 'niche'. However, I have also heard that EE is one of the hardest majors.

Here are some questions I have:
Which field requires more intellectual rigor and more work?
Which field pays the most?
Which field has the brightest future?
Also, which one will open up better opportunities for entrepreneurship?



Thanks.
 
Physics news on Phys.org
Avant-garde discusses his choice between CS and EE and asks:

Here are some questions I have:
Which field requires more intellectual rigor and more work?
Which field pays the most?
Which field has the brightest future?
Also, which one will open up better opportunities for entrepreneurship?

I have only a few general comments for you, you very lucky and motivated student:

Which is more rigorous? Rigor is good! You may be more satisfied with practical knowledge and skills from "EE". (only my guess).

Which pays more? Not important. Choose the field which you can perform the best. If you can become an engineer and develop excellent programming skill ,... but isn't that what most engineering companies would expect?

Field with brightest future? This goes back to skills, knowledge, and rigor. Probably anything you choose in Engineering is good. You should also include whatever CS courses make you feel satisfied. Wow! What we could do if we had the opportunity to do things over again! ---- Seriously, as if you were an engineer, who would write the software programs which you would want to use for your job? OOHh, you say you would not have time to write them? Then who would write them for you, and how good would they be for what you want done? Buy from a software company which has something predesigned or custom designs?... What other complications does this present? Is the program too expensive for your company? Does the program have all the features you want and not too many extra features which you do not want?

What I'm suggesting is choose EE major and take whatever CS courses make you feel satisfied with the resulting topics and skills.
 
For what it's worth, I'm a junior EE and I've learned to program in C, C++, Assembly for an 8051, VHDL, Java, Visual Basic, Matlab, and LISP. Trust me, there's a lot of programming in an EE curriculum.
 
How bout computer engineering, its a bridge between both worlds.
 
I’ve been looking through the curricula of several European theoretical/mathematical physics MSc programs (ETH, Oxford, Cambridge, LMU, ENS Paris, etc), and I’m struck by how little emphasis they place on advanced fundamental courses. Nearly everything seems to be research-adjacent: string theory, quantum field theory, quantum optics, cosmology, soft matter physics, black hole radiation, etc. What I don’t see are the kinds of “second-pass fundamentals” I was hoping for, things like...
TL;DR Summary: I want to do a PhD in applied math but I hate group theory, is this a big problem? Hello, I am a second-year math and physics double major with a minor in data science. I just finished group theory (today actually), and it was my least favorite class in all of university so far. It doesn't interest me, and I am also very bad at it compared to other math courses I have done. The other courses I have done are calculus I-III, ODEs, Linear Algebra, and Prob/Stats. Is it a...

Similar threads

Replies
6
Views
1K
Replies
4
Views
2K
Replies
4
Views
2K
Replies
3
Views
2K
Replies
8
Views
2K
Replies
3
Views
2K
Replies
1
Views
2K
Replies
10
Views
4K
Back
Top